So I finally purchased a Leupold 2.5x8x32 handgun scope. (One I thought I always wanted). Tonight when I tried to mount it on my handgun, my rings are too small and scope sits on the iron sights of my handgun. I’m shooting a Ruger Redhawk 44mag with 7 1/2” barrel. What rings do I need to purchase and where do I find them. I only have the original Ruger rings.

Yes - and no.

The Redhawk barrel ring bases are the same size as the Ruger bolt rifle ring bases, but the Redhawk bases are same plane - both rings will be the same height, the rifle rings will usually be two heights.

Last set of Redhawk rings I had were number #4s, IIRC.

Any quality Ruger compatible rings set would work - I've used Talley highs on a Redhawk before, but I don't remember if I had to take the front sight out.

Ruger will fit you up. But rings can be too close together that some red dots and scopes will not fit. Scopes are made all different today and some will not fit all guns. Some are so short they can't fit rings and some have turrets so long they can't fit either.
The solution is a Weigand base. I have a Burris base on my SBH and need extension rings to get anything on it. The Weigand will take any Weaver rings of any height.
